Panchitos

  1. Cook the onion in olive oil on medium heat. Add the pepper. When onion looks translucent add the rest of the ingredients. Simmer on low heat for 10 -15 min. If it looks too dry, add a bit of water and adjust the seasoning.
  2. Cook your dogs. I usually boil until tender, but you can also grill them. Meanwhile, heat up your buns in the oven or on the grill.
  3. Assemble the panchos. Hot dog in bun. A small dab of the trifecta. A hefty sprinkle of the potato chips. A dollop of salsa, and finally some sweet corn on top.
  4. Wear bib. Eat up.
